Bertoline, Alfred Peter ?Pete?, 64, a St. Petersburg native, died Sunday, July 7th, 2002 at St. Anthony?s Hospital. He was a 1957 graduate of St. Petersburg High School and a member of St. Bartholomew?s Episcopal Church. He was the first resident to drive across the Sunshine Skyway Bridge when it opened, driving right behind the Mayor of St. Petersburg, and ironically, he was the first Police Officer on the scene when the bridge fell many years later. He retired as a Sergeant with the St. Petersburg Police Department after 22 years of service. He was an avid outdoorsman and especially loved hunting, fishing, and wood working. He was a member of JRB Hunt Club in Madison, FL and the NRA, and he was a past member of the Wyoming Antelope Club. He is survived by 1 son, Alfred P. ?Fred? Bertoline, Jr.; 2 daughters, Cheryl Lynn Phillippi and Lori Bertoline Cihak; his mother, Rose Evelyn Bertoline; 1 sister, Melinda B. Brett; 7 grandchildren, six of St. Petersburg and one of Greene, NY, and several nieces and nephews.
